“Doghair stands result⟳ from too many pine trees regenerating following fire or clearcutting which opens the forest canopy.”
“The acres of doghair will continue⟳ to decline⟳, due to the experimental program⟳.”
“In front of us was a stand⟳ of doghair pine, the kind of stunted, thin trees that grow⟳ close⟳ together like⟳ grass, each stem maybe three to six inches in diameter.”
